Payden’s Pronoun Party

Page Street. Oct. 2022. 32p. Tr $18.99. ISBN 9781645675587.
COPY ISBN
K-Gr 4–Payden has always been a “he,” but meets different people who have figured out their pronouns and so listens hard for the one that may be a better fit. It’s not easy. Along the way, Payden’s parents provide full support of both the process and the outcome, and the illustrations are just as positive and upbeat. For any library that has received requests for kid-friendly books to help understand the importance of pronouns, this book fits the bill. The author gives an age-appropriate look into the process of determining one’s preferred pronouns and also provides a nice blueprint for helping families navigate the process. Payden works through personal questions with the help of the parents, and they celebrate the answers together with friends and a dress-up party. Whimsical illustrations help elucidate complex topics and make the story fun for readers as young as kindergarten.
VERDICT All elementary ages will enjoy this invitation to understand and embrace conversations around pronouns.
